Big Picture 2011: Examining Home Affordability

Posted on December 13, 2011December 16, 2011 by The Tim

Let’s have another look at home affordability in King County. First up, the affordability index. The affordability index is based on three factors: median single-family home price as reported by the NWMLS, 30-year monthly mortgage rates as reported by the Federal Reserve, and estimated median household income as reported by the Washington State Office of…
